Trước khi làm mấy cái rắc rối này, sao bạn không nghiên cứu kĩ hơn về cái engine mà bạn đang dùng trước nhỉ? Khi thành thục rồi thì muốn làm gì cũng đơn giản thôi!
Đây là ví dụ, bạn có 2 nhân vật A và B, có thêm 2 bộ đồ C và D!
Giả sử:
A mặc bộ C thì Sprite của A sẽ chuyển thành A1
A mặc bộ D thì Sprite của A sẽ chuyển thành A2
A không mặc gì hết thì Sprite của A sẽ chuyển thành A0
Tương tự với B
Giờ thì bạn chỉ cần sử dụng Common Event này cho nhân vật A (sau đó làm tương tự cho các nhân vật khác!)
Conditional Branch - If Actor [A] - Armor [C] Equip
Do
> Change Actor [A]'s Graphic to [A1] )
Else
> Conditional Branch - If Actor [A] - Armor [D] Equip
Do
> Change Actor [A]'s Graphic to [A2]
Else
> Change Actor [A]'s Graphic to [A0]
Nếu bạn không hiểu thì mình khuyên bạn nên tìm hiểu kĩ hơn về engine đó trước khi hỏi! Như thế sẽ thuận lợi cho cả 2! Mà như thế thì bạn phải biết thêm cắt ghép ảnh để vẽ từng Sprite cho từng nhân vật!
Giả sử bạn có 4 nhân vật, 10 cái áo giáp!
-> 4 x 10 + 4 = 44 cái Sprite! <--khá phê đó! T^T!
Nhân tiện, nếu bạn không biết Sprite là gì thì google nha....
Mình nghĩ bạn dùng script Visual Equipment là phù hợp nhất đó:
Đầu tiên bạn cần một char template:
Sau đó là bộ phận quần áo khớp với char template:
Trong Script Visual Equipment có hết rồi bạn tự mày mò nhé!
Comments
Quá đơn giản
Hướng dẫn ở đây luôn thì càng tốt
Hướng dẫn mình làm với được không bạn?
Đơn giản là sao? Mình hỏi cách làm!
Đây là ví dụ, bạn có 2 nhân vật A và B, có thêm 2 bộ đồ C và D!
Giả sử:
A mặc bộ C thì Sprite của A sẽ chuyển thành A1
A mặc bộ D thì Sprite của A sẽ chuyển thành A2
A không mặc gì hết thì Sprite của A sẽ chuyển thành A0
Tương tự với B
Giờ thì bạn chỉ cần sử dụng Common Event này cho nhân vật A (sau đó làm tương tự cho các nhân vật khác!)
Conditional Branch - If Actor [A] - Armor [C] Equip
Do
> Change Actor [A]'s Graphic to [A1]
Else
> Conditional Branch - If Actor [A] - Armor [D] Equip
Do
> Change Actor [A]'s Graphic to [A2]
Else
> Change Actor [A]'s Graphic to [A0]
Nếu bạn không hiểu thì mình khuyên bạn nên tìm hiểu kĩ hơn về engine đó trước khi hỏi! Như thế sẽ thuận lợi cho cả 2! Mà như thế thì bạn phải biết thêm cắt ghép ảnh để vẽ từng Sprite cho từng nhân vật!
Giả sử bạn có 4 nhân vật, 10 cái áo giáp!
-> 4 x 10 + 4 = 44 cái Sprite! <--khá phê đó! T^T!
Nhân tiện, nếu bạn không biết Sprite là gì thì google nha....
Đầu tiên bạn cần một char template:
Sau đó là bộ phận quần áo khớp với char template:
Trong Script Visual Equipment có hết rồi bạn tự mày mò nhé!